Pair It’s just like charging your phone. Plug one end of the cable into your reader, and the other end into a computer or USB wall charger. To check if your reader is fully charged, press the power button once. When you see four green lights, you’re good to go. Make sure you have the latest software for your smartphone or tablet and the latest version of the Square app. If you’re new to Square, download the app from the App Store or Google Play to create an account. Grab your device. Turn on Bluetooth, usually found in your device’s settings. Open the Square app. Tap (top left) > Settings > Card Readers > Connect a Reader > Square Reader for contactless and chip. You’ll see the “Pair Your Reader” screen. Leave this on. Grab your reader. Press and hold the power button for about three seconds. When four orange lights start flashing, release the button. A Bluetooth pairing request will then appear on your device. Tap Pair and you’re ready to take payments. Need help? Note: Watch step-by-step setup videos at square.com/setup. If you use Square Stand, simply plug in your Square Reader with the included micro USB cable. Your customer can then hold a contactless device or card near the reader to trigger payment. PUT YOUR BEST READER FORWARD Position your Square Reader so customers can hold their contactless devices near it and dip their chip cards. The Dock for Square Reader can help you do this. Learn more at square.com/dock. Dip In the Square app, tap Charge and wait for a single green light to appear on the reader. Your customer can then insert a chip card. Leave it in place until you see four green lights. Swipe Insert Square Reader for magstripe into your device’s headset jack. Run traditional magnetic-stripe cards without a chip through the magstripe reader. Pro tip: Your reader will go to sleep after a period of inactivity. To wake it up, simply press the power button once.
